Key Stage 3

COURSE OUTLINE: During Key Stage 3 students explore ideas and themes as they develop their practical work. They use their understanding of materials and processes; observe, record and organise visual knowledge, to communicate ideas about their own work and the work of other artists, designers and cultures.

Key Stage 4

COURSE OUTLINE: The examination is based on 60% coursework and 40% controlled test. Students are supported in the production of extended practical assignments and assessments and based upon the following objectives:

Making personal responses, which show engagement with the work of others.
